TNT had the worst timing with ad read during Lakers-Timberwolves game

TNT chose the wrong time to air a car advertisement Tuesday during the NBA season opener between the Los Angeles Lakers and Minnesota Timberwolves.

The Timberwolves trailed the Lakers 18-12 late in the first quarter at Crypto.com Arena in Los Angeles, Calif. With 3:03 left in the quarter, T-Wolves center Rudy Gobert drew a shooting foul on Max Christie to earn himself two free throws.

As Gobert shot his first free throw, TNT announcers Ian Eagle and Stan Van Gundy began commemorating the late Dikembe Mutombo. But before Van Gundy could finish his kind words about Mutombo, Eagle interrupted him to read an ad about the latest Kia SUV model.

Van Gundy: “Of course, the NBA world just had a tough loss with Dikembe Mutombo’s passing.”

Eagle: “NBA on TNT brought to you by the Kia Telluride X-line. Kia, the official automotive partner of the NBA. Yeah, that was terrible news in regards to Dikembe, who has been such an ambassador of the game in addition to his Hall of Fame career.”

TNT did not win over many fans on opening night.

The broadcasting giant also caught a lot of heat during Tuesday’s first game between the Boston Celtics and New York Knicks. TNT inexplicably cut to commercial just as the Celtics’ 18th championship banner was being raised into the rafters.
